Man due in court over Kilkenny cannabis plant haul

A man in his 20s will appear before Waterford District Court this morning after over 400 plants were seized yesterday.

A MAN in his 20s will appear before Waterford District Court this morning in connection with the seizure of over 400 cannabis plants from a house in Kilkenny yesterday.

The plants were recovered from a house in Ballymorris in the south of the county in a raid early yesterday morning. The plants have an estimated street value of €360,000, pending further analysis.

Three men were arrested following the raid, one of whom will appear in court this morning.

Another two men, aged in their 30s and 40s, remain in custody at Thomastown Garda Station under Section 2 of the Criminal Justice (Drug Trafficking) Act 1996.
